Liposuction Breast Reduction ? some useful information

Liposuction breast reduction can be performed in both females and males. Liposuction is performed on males in areas like the breasts, abdomen, flanks, and the face. Enlarged male breasts have been successfully treated by liposuction breast reduction technique.

Pseudo-gynecomastia and gynecomastia

During puberty in males, as a temporary condition, excess breast tissue develops which usually subsides in 1 to 3 years. However, in some cases, the enlargement of the male breast does not subside and remains permanent. This results in the male breast resembling a female breast.

The normal male breast contains both glandular and fat tissue. The glandular tissue, surrounded by fatty tissue, is generally situated under the nipple as a localized lump. A mammogram can determine how much glandular tissue and how much fatty tissue is in the male breast. A male with excessive fat tissue has an enlarged breast known as pseudo-gynecomastia, and it occurs in many men as they become older and in obese younger men.

Liposuction breast reduction can be effectively done on pseudo-gynecomastia as it contains more fat tissue than glandular tissue. Gynecomastia is an enlarged male breast, which contains more glandular tissue than fat tissue. The fat tissue can be removed by liposuction; however, removal of the glandular tissue requires surgical excision by mammaplasty. An enlarged male breast may also be the result of a breast tumor, which only a mammogram can prove.

Gynecomastia can happen due one or many reasons like metabolic and hormonal disorders, non adequate testosterone, hyperthyroidism, too much starvation, medication after effects, too much drinking of beers and other alcoholic drinks, testicular cancer, breast tumors and steroid and marijuana use

How liposuction breast reduction surgery can help?

Liposuction breast reduction can help to produce a smaller version of the breasts. Usually the size changes, but the shape of the breast remains the same. The male gets a manlier shaped breast and his self-esteem increases, as the attending anxiety and embarrassment in participating in some activities is eliminated. After the fat tissues are removed with liposuction, specific breast exercises can be done to tighten the glandular tissues and give a look of manliness to the overall chest area. There may be a lumpiness and swelling experienced for few weeks postoperatively, which subsides in 2 to 4 months.
